Search engine optimisation (SEO) is a broad term that covers a variety of different methods and techniques used to increase the organic visibility and positioning of your website within search engine results pages (SERP). These practices range from basic on-page optimisation to link building, local, international and technical SEO. The better visibility your pages have in Google’s search results, the more likely you are to generate attention and attract prospective and existing customers to your business. By taking a proactive approach to SEO, your business can be easily discoverable by your target audience.

Many companies fail to harness the full power of search engine optimisation, lacking guidance on how their websites can be optimised for search engine reach. They are consequently left at a huge disadvantage in the marketplace. The first page of search results is the most visible; this is why businesses must ensure their website is structured and optimised in ways that make it easier for Google to find and index it. Essentially, if you aren’t on the first or second page of Google, your target audience isn’t going to find you.

As a result of the changing nature of Google’s algorithm, SEO has evolved from a single-minded focus on keyword density and link building to an interlocking system that includes technical optimisation and a wider range of factors. In recent years the focus has shifted away from backlink acquisition, with helpful content and information once again taking centre stage. Creating quality content is more important than ever, as is making it easy for search engine bots and human users to discover it. On-page optimisation involves mapping keywords for each piece of content that describes what it’s about and putting those words in appropriate places (such as the title, meta description, headings, alt tags, and URL) so that Google associates the page with the applicable search terms and topics.

Local SEO

Google searches also take location into account and depending on the nature of the search term, this can have a huge bearing on the results which are displayed. For example, if a user searches for “cake shop” Google will tend to favour businesses based on their locality to the user, as opposed to looking at national businesses. The nature of cake shops is that they generally service a particular local area, with very few having a national delivery service as the goods are delicate and perishable.

Where this does mean independent businesses have a chance to thrive within local search results, the same levels of competition that apply to national Google results can apply if there’s lots of local competitors. From strong Google Business Profiles, to local directories, customer reviews and mentions in local publications, as much information as possible which not only links your business to the local area, but reinforces your expertise over your goods and services on offer, increases your visibility in this field.

A range of techniques are used to not only ensure your online presence matches your geographical reach, but that this ‘catchment area’ is expanded over time. Technical SEO

Where content and information are ultimately the main things which Google uses to determine the relevance of a webpage for the associated search terms, technical SEO deals with the foundations needed to ensure it can effectively make these decisions in the first place.

Technical crawls with software such as Screaming Frog and SEO Powersuite allow us to diagnose a huge range of ‘health issues’ that a website is suffering from, in conjunction with Google’s own tools such as Search Console and Lighthouse. Broken links, missing or duplicate Page Titles, sitemap and canonical issues, all stand in the way of Google’s bots crawling your website in an efficient manner. If Google can’t determine what your pages are about in the first place because it struggles to find them, or really basic information about the page is missing, it means that content changes take far longer to be noticed by Google and keyword rankings improve much slower as a result.

Crawlability and indexation issues can be viewed as a bottleneck to on-page optimisations; firm technical foundations allow this type of strategy to shine, whereas poor website health stops this from being noticed in the first place.

SEO Audits

The definitions of ‘technical SEO’ have evolved considerably over the past few years. No longer confined to traditional indexation issues, such as broken links, missing page titles and meta descriptions; Google’s Core Web Vitals Update in June 2021 placed new focus on website health and associated problems which hamper the user experience. Although Google had openly released access to tools such Lighthouse and PageSpeed Insights a number of years before (enabling developers to test webpages themselves), the June 2021 update saw some of the criteria become ranking factors.

In short, Google now audits websites as well as crawling them for indexation purposes, and if a URL fails Core Web Vitals it is actively penalised within the SERPs.

There is a huge crossover between SEO and web development work to implement fixes and improvements in this area. On-Page TF-IDF Analysis

Although the removal of keyword density is ancient history in terms of Google’s core algorithm updates, TF-IDF analysis continues to be a valuable method of assessing why certain webpages are considered more relevant than others, for a particular topic or set of keywords. We use software tools to ensure that the content we produce is rich with semantic language and that we avoid practices such as ‘keyword stuffing’ which Google actively penalises webpages for. Across on-page fields such as the Page Title, Headings, Meta Description and Body Text, we use TF-IDF tuning to ensure that keywords aren’t underused or artificially overused.

Growing Domain Authority

A phrase coined by the team behind the SEO software, Moz, domain authority works like a Google ‘trust score’. The higher your trust score the more sway you hold within the SERPs. This means that far less on-page SEO is required in order to climb through the ranks - Google trusts your website more in general, so you receive preferential treatment compared to websites with lower domain authority. We use a range of techniques to grow your domain authority over the long term. This trust score amplifies the effects of all other SEO practices and is based upon domain age, website health, number of ranking keywords and indexed pages, along with the domain authority of external websites which link to yours.

Link Building

Although its significance has been reduced over the years via various Google updates, linking building is still a valuable way of growing domain authority. Essentially when another website links to yours, it’s ‘vouching for you’ under Google’s watch. How valuable this ‘link juice’ is depends on various factors such as the domain authority of the external website, how relevant their website is to your own, and the relevance of the information on their page to the information on yours. We use trustworthy ‘do-follow’ links from industry publications which are relevant to your field. This not only nurtures growth of your domain authority in a natural way, but it maximises referral traffic from real human beings.

Infrastructure for Google Ads

A common misconception about search engine optimisation is that it only concerns organic traffic. Google Ads are powered by the same search engine. With Shopping campaigns, keywords are generated entirely from on-page content, with most of the feed strength coming from the website itself. In a similar fashion, the effectiveness of Search Ad campaigns is underpinned by Ad Quality Score. Around 39% of this score is based on the Landing Page Experience of the webpage itself, with relevance being the most significant part of that. High performing Google Ads rely on firm foundations set by SEO strategies.

Social Media & SEO Marketing

Social media marketing can boost SEO campaigns by increasing engagement metrics quickly. Whilst a newly created or optimised URL is going through the process of being re-crawled and re-indexed by Google, sending referred traffic to the page from Facebook or LinkedIn ensures that relevant users are finding the page and interacting with it. This increases the Average Time on Page, and any other engagement metrics such as visits to other pages or watching video content, all signal to Google that the page is valuable to human users. This in turn boosts the organic keyword rankings for the page, making it more visible through organic search.

What are "white hat" and "black hat" SEO strategies?

White hat SEO refers to ethical and effective search engine optimization techniques that follow the guidelines set by search engines like Google. These techniques aim to improve the website's ranking in an organic and sustainable way. Examples of white hat SEO include keyword research, creating quality content, and improving user experience.

Black hat SEO, on the other hand, refers to unethical and manipulative techniques that violate search engine guidelines and aim to trick search engines into ranking the website higher. These techniques can include keyword stuffing, hidden text and links, and link buying. Such tactics can result in search engines penalizing or banning the website, causing long-term damage to its ranking and reputation.

What is Technical SEO?

The definitions of technical SEO have expanded somewhat over the past few years, with Google formally adding Core Web Vitals to its page ranking factors, but the fact of the matter is that your website must be as easy as possible for its spiders to crawl. This ensures that new web pages and content changes are discovered quickly, and that any processes it follows to determine how relevant and reliable your information is can be assessed and reassessed without issue. A history of having a low amount of technical issues also puts you in good stead with Google anyway, when it comes to ‘domain authority’ and how trustworthy a source of information your website is.

What are Core Web Vitals & PageSpeed?

This relatively new aspect of technical SEO has a huge crossover with work done by web developers. In June 2021, Google formally added Core Web Vitals into its page ranking factors openly explaining that this data used to further gauge website health would potentially result in web pages being penalised in the SERPs. Each URL on a website is no longer just crawled by bots with the aim of cataloguing and indexing the information, but rather Google is also auditing the web pages based on factors which affect user experience.
